Learnscape 2 outlines the steps needed for processing a policy into a law. This module improved my understanding of the legislative process and how imperative it is to select the appropriate committee members to help build support for a policy. The importance of communication with the stakeholders is also reinforced. It is crucial to build momentum for the changes you are striving for make. As a nurse, I agree that most nurses are not interested in politics; however, we are a major component of implementing health care policies. I appreciated the fact that the importance of nursing was acknowledged. This module identified three ways to achieve policy support which are persuasion, manipulation, and intimidation. It reinforced the importance of knowing who will be impacted and how communication is imperative in the process. One of the main focuses was monitoring and reporting compliance of policies. This process naturally makes some staff nervous about the consequences and fearful of being reprimanded. It is vital to establish an environment of no blame which will optimize the success of the policy. We learn from our mistakes and understanding barriers and issues with new policies help us improve the care that we provide to our patients. This module reiterates that the environment needs to stimulate autonomy for staff, yet balance the responsibility of doing what is right. As I viewed the module, I learned about the five health care core competencies, which are as follows: provide patient-centered care, work in interprofessional teams, employ evidence-based research, apply quality improvements, and utilize informatics. Even though I was familiar with the concepts, I did not know that they were known as the five core competencies. One of the most critical parts of monitoring and reporting is to establish a baseline for expected performance and clearly identifying a point of not being in compliance. Also, it is important to look at trends and assess risks that may occur. Root Cause Analysis is one helpfully way to find solutions to issues. It helps to ask the right questions.
